Analysis

Serbia recorded 552,812 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re for gross value added at basic prices (gva) (constant 2015 us$), per in 2023. That is the highest value across all 18 years on record.

That represents a change of up 4.7% on the previous year and up 38.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, gross value added at basic prices (gva) (constant 2015 us$), per in Serbia peaked at 552,812 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re in 2023 and was at its lowest, 349,686 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re, in 2006.

Serbia ranks 85th of 192 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 18 years of available data.

Gross value added at basic prices (GVA) (constant 2015 US$), per in Serbia, year by year

Annual values for Gross value added at basic prices (GVA) (constant 2015 US$), per square kilometre in Serbia, 2006 to 2023.
Year const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re Change
2006 349,686 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re
2007 375,811 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re +7.5%
2008 395,644 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re +5.3%
2009 385,345 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re -2.6%
2010 392,868 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re +2.0%
2011 394,100 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re +0.3%
2012 394,548 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re +0.1%
2013 398,102 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re +0.9%
2014 390,621 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re -1.9%
2015 396,929 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re +1.6%
2016 408,108 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re +2.8%
2017 418,884 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re +2.6%
2018 439,756 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re +5.0%
2019 460,910 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re +4.8%
2020 476,945 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re +3.5%
2021 514,619 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re +7.9%
2022 528,024 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re +2.6%
2023 552,812 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re +4.7%

How this figure is calculated

Gross value added at basic prices (GVA) (constant 2015 US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Gross value added at basic prices (GVA) (constant 2015 US$) ÷ Land area (sq. km)
